Part 1: "Basketball Fire"

"Basketball Fire" is a Taiwanese basketball-themed youth idol drama starring Yan Chengxu, Luo Zhixiang, Wu Zun and Zhou Caishi. It tells a story about a basketball duel, led by Dongfang Xiang and Yuan Daying, the Thunderbolt team competes against various teams, and finally competes with the Tianwu team led by Wuji Zun for life and death. The three handsome men Yan Chengxu, Luo Zhixiang and Wu Zun formed three handsome men in the play, from the play to the outside of the play, detonating the PK storm of the idol handsome guy who was the biggest position of the year, and these three handsome men were jokingly called "the first-line handsome brother concentration camp" by the Taiwan media.

Part II: "High 5 Dominating Youth"

"High 5 Dominating Youth" is a Taiwanese school basketball idol drama starring Luo Hongzheng, Lian Chenxiang, Xie Yifen, Lu Siming, Qiu Yiorange, Gao Yingxuan, Jiang Kangzhe, Cheng Yuxi, Lin Siyu, etc. With basketball as the theme, it tells the story of Lin Jialu, a female coach with no coaching experience, who is in danger and leads the rebirth of the Basketball Team of Daren High School to embark on the road to victory. The real ball skills and the simple plot of the anti-routine of this drama also let the audience thoroughly understand the sports theme TV series.

Part III: "Bloody Basket"

"Crazy Basket of Blood" is a youth campus drama starring Tong Mengshi, Xing Fei, Nie Zihao, Tu Bing, Cao Xige, Zhao Luoran, Wang Yanyang and Fu Shuyang. It tells the story of a basketball teenager who works the court with the will of his best friend, exerts his youth, and finally overcomes narrow individual heroism and integrates into the group to realize self-worth. This drama interprets the passionate passion of competitive youth by showing the teenagers' love for basketball and their desire for victory.

Part IV: "Never Give Up"

"Never Give Up" is a love inspirational idol drama starring Yan Xingshu, Zhang Shaohan and Sun Xiezhi. It tells the youth struggle and love story of the students of Kaiho High School related to basketball. In addition to depicting love in the play, the story is more concerned about showing a kind of enthusiasm and pursuit of young people for their careers, closer to life, and the character shaping is very vivid.

Part V: "Campus Basketball Storm"

"Campus Basketball Storm" is a hot-blooded youth campus web drama co-starring Lu Lu, Xing Fei, Shi Yuanting, Jin Han and Chen Yuqi. It tells the story of friendship and growth that happened to several high school students who love basketball in order to constantly chase their basketball dreams. The play revolves around basketball and a group of hot-blooded young people, and will inject a lot of fresh elements and watchable points into the plot, whether it is friendship or love elements will be vividly reflected in the film.

Part VI: "Bullfighting, Do You Want it or not?"

"Bullfighting, Or Not" is a Taiwanese idol drama starring He Junxiang, Tian Fuzhen and Li Wei. The "bullfighting" in the play refers to street basketball. This TV series revolves around the street basketball, a sport that is highly respected by teenagers, and the dazzling breakthrough dunk, coupled with the gimmicky drama elements such as campus, underworld, and love, has achieved this "bullish" youth and bloody inspirational idol drama.
